Elderly renovation services focus on modifying existing homes to better suit the needs of senior residents. These projects often involve installing features that improve safety, accessibility, and convenience, such as grab bars, stair lifts, wider doorways,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a living environment where seniors can move freely and comfortably, reducing the risk of accidents and making daily routines easier. Local contractors experienced in elderly renovations can assess a property and recommend practical modifications tailored to individual needs.
Many common issues that elderly renovation services address include mobility challenges, balance concerns, and the need for easier access to essential areas like bathrooms and kitchens. For example, a home with narrow hallways or high thresholds might be adapted with widened doorways or ramps. Bathroom modifications, such as walk-in showers and grab bar installations, help prevent falls and make personal care safer. These improvements are especially helpful for seniors who wish to age in place, maintaining independence while living comfortably in their familiar surroundings.
Properties that typically benefit from elderly renovation services are usually single-family homes, especially those built several decades ago. These homes may have features that are less accessible or safe for aging residents, such as stairs without handrails or high countertops. Multi-story homes can be adapted with stair lifts or bedroom and bathroom modifications on the ground floor. Additionally, condominiums and apartment units can often be upgraded with accessible fixtures or safety features to accommodate mobility limitations. The overview below groups typical Elderly Renovation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Davidson,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Minor Repairs - Small upgrades like grab bar installations or threshold modifications typically cost between $250 and $600. Most rout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the scope of work and materials used.
Bathroom Modifications - Mid-sized projects such as walk-in showers or non-slip flooring usually range from $2,000 to $5,000. Many local contractors handle these common upgrades within this budget, though larger or custom features can increase costs.
Full Bathroom Renovation - Complete overhauls of bathrooms can vary from $8,000 to $15,000 or more, especially for high-end materials or complex layouts. Larger, more detailed proj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Home Accessibility Remodels - Extensive renovations like stair lifts or wider doorways often start around $10,000 and can exceed $20,000 for comprehensive modifications. These projects are less common but represent the upper tier of typical costs for major accessibility improvements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
